At its core, 3D printing, also known as additive manufacturing, is a process that builds objects layer by layer from a digital file. Unlike traditional manufacturing methods that involve cutting or molding material, 3D printing adds material only where it is needed, reducing waste and allowing for intricate designs that would be impossible using conventional techniques. This method enables rapid prototyping, small-scale manufacturing, and even end-use production, making it ideal for industries ranging from aerospace to fashion.

One of the primary benefits of using a professional 3D printer service is access to advanced equipment and technical expertise. While consumer-grade 3D printers are increasingly available, they often lack the precision, material options, and scale 3d printing service that commercial-grade machines can provide. 3D printer services typically operate a range of equipment, such as SLA, SLS, FDM, and PolyJet printers, each suited to different materials and purposes. This variety means users can select the best method for their specific needs, whether that involves a durable plastic part, a flexible prototype, or a high-resolution model.

Moreover, these services are supported by experienced technicians who assist with everything from file preparation and design optimization to post-processing and finishing. Many clients may not have the technical knowledge to produce a 3D-printable file or understand which material is most suitable for their design. 3D printer services offer consultations to ensure that the model is printable, functional, and cost-effective. This level of support is especially valuable for startups, entrepreneurs, and educational institutions that may not have in-house expertise or resources to manage the process themselves.

3D printer services are also an invaluable asset for innovation and product development. With traditional manufacturing, creating prototypes or small product runs can be prohibitively expensive and time-consuming. Tooling costs, minimum order quantities, and long lead times can stall the development cycle. In contrast, 3D printing enables fast iteration, allowing designers and engineers to test and modify their ideas within days rather than weeks. This rapid development cycle accelerates innovation and helps bring products to market more quickly.

The applications of 3D printing are nearly limitless. In healthcare, 3D printed models of organs, bones, and surgical tools are used for training and procedure planning. Custom prosthetics and dental devices are also being produced with greater accuracy and comfort than ever before. In architecture, detailed models can be created to visualize designs and win client approval. Artists and designers use 3D printing to create complex, bespoke objects, while manufacturers benefit from the production of jigs, fixtures, and end-use components. Another advantage of 3D printer services is their contribution to sustainable manufacturing. Additive manufacturing uses only the material needed for the object, drastically reducing waste compared to subtractive processes. Furthermore, by producing items locally and on-demand, companies can reduce their carbon footprint by cutting down on storage and transportation requirements. Some services even offer recycled or biodegradable materials, further aligning 3D printing with environmentally friendly practices.
